Default Highest rainfall total on Thursday: Shap 34 mm

Thursday 13th February 2014

UK min. temps on Wednesday night http://tinyurl.com/bas2wpv

Drumalbin, Eskdalemuir, Fylingdales, Leek (Thorncliffe) and Liscombe 0.5°C, Aviemore and Glasgow (Bishopton) 0.4°C, Lough Fea and Little Rissington 0.3°C, Copley and Sennybridge 0.2°C, Glen Ogle -2.0°C, Loch Glascarnoch -2.7°C.

Guernsey Airport 4.8°C, Crosby 4.9°C, Solent MRSC 5.2°C, Jersey Airport 5.3°C, St Helier (Jersey) 5.6°C.


UK max. temps on Thursday http://tinyurl.com/b68do2b

Glen Ogle 2.5°C, Eskdalemuir 2.6°C, Drumalbin 2.7°C, Loch Glascarnoch 3.1°C, Lough Fea 3.2°C, Spadeadam and Copley 3.8°C.

Pershore and Thorney Island 8.2°C, Chivenor and Plymouth (Mountbatten) 8..3°C, St Mary's (Scilly) 8.4°C, London St James's Park and Shoreham 8..5°C, Heathrow and Solent MRSC 8.6°C, Jersey Airport 8.7°C, St Helier (Jersey) 8.9°C.

Rainfall totals in 24 hours ending 18.00 UTC on Thursday http://tinyurl.com/ahsgjwh

Altnaharra 13 mm, Ballypatrick, Kirkwall and Eskdalemuir 14 mm, Wick and Redesdale 15 mm, Castlederg 16 mm, Glasgow (Bishopton) 17 mm, Lusa (Skye) 19 mm, Tulloch Bridge and Keswick 20 mm, Loch Glascarnoch 30 mm, Shap 34 mm.

Map of Peak Gusts in knots http://tinyurl.com/nf76fhp

Glen Ogle, West Freugh, Boulmer and Fylingdales 55 kn, Solent MRSC 57 kn, St Bees Head 58 kn, Leeming 59 kn, Loftus 61 kn, Dundrennan 62 kn, Spadeadam 66 kn.
